Introduction
Web scraping has become an essential technique for businesses aiming to gain a competitive edge in today’s data-driven world. From monitoring market trends and analyzing competitors to extracting critical datasets, the ability to collect and utilize online data is invaluable. Whether you are a marketer, researcher, or entrepreneur, choosing the right tools for web scraping can streamline your workflow and turn raw data into actionable insights.
We’ll also highlight the features, pros, and cons of each tool, along with practical tips for ethical and efficient web scraping in 2025 and beyond.
What Is Web Scraping?

Web scraping, also known as data scraping, involves extracting large volumes of data from websites and transforming it into structured formats like spreadsheets or databases. This technique allows users to gather valuable information such as product prices, customer reviews, competitor data, and industry trends.
In the past, web scraping was a complex process requiring advanced programming skills. However, modern tools have simplified the process, making it accessible even to non-technical users.
Why Do You Need Web Scraping Tools?
Using web scraping tools offers numerous benefits, including:
- Time Savings: Automating data collection saves hours compared to manual copy-pasting.
- Accuracy: Tools eliminate human errors, ensuring consistent and reliable data.
- Cost-Effectiveness: They reduce the need for expensive research teams or third-party services.
- Scalability: Modern tools can handle massive datasets, from a few pages to thousands.
- Customization: Advanced tools allow users to tailor scraping rules to specific requirements.
Whether you’re a startup founder or a data scientist, having the right tool can significantly enhance your productivity.
Key Factors to Consider When Choosing a Web Scraping Tool
Selecting the best tool depends on your specific needs. Here are some key considerations:
- Ease of Use: Tools like Octoparse and Web Scraper.io offer beginner-friendly interfaces, while Scrapy caters to advanced users.
- Customization: Tools like Scrapy allow detailed customization for complex projects.
- Speed and Efficiency: High-performance tools ensure quick data extraction without lag.
- Output Formats: Ensure the tool supports the format you need, such as CSV, JSON, or Excel.
- Website Compatibility: Some tools handle dynamic sites better than others.
- Legal Compliance: Adhering to ethical scraping practices and data protection laws like GDPR is crucial.
Top 5 Web Scraping Tools
1. EasyData
Overview:
EasyData is a standout platform, particularly for businesses focused on eCommerce. Unlike traditional scraping tools, it offers tailored datasets curated by experts to meet your unique requirements.
Key Features:
- Custom dataset requests for specific insights, such as product trends and reviews.
- Professional data handling ensures accuracy and reliability.
- Integration-ready data for seamless use in business intelligence platforms.
Pros:
- Perfect for non-technical users.
- Flexible and tailored to business needs.
- Saves time by delivering ready-to-use datasets.
Cons:
- Subscription-based pricing may not suit smaller budgets.
- Users have limited control over the scraping process.
Best For: Businesses that need precise, high-quality data without investing in technical expertise.
2. Scrapy
Overview:
A Python-based open-source framework, Scrapy is ideal for developers seeking robust customization.
Features:
- Built-in pipelines for data storage and cleaning.
- Supports large-scale scraping projects.
- Excellent for dynamic content scraping.
Pros:
- Highly scalable and customizable.
- Free and open-source.
- Strong community support.
Cons:
- Steep learning curve for non-developers.
Best For: Tech-savvy users managing complex scraping projects.
3. Octoparse
Overview:
An intuitive, no-code platform designed for non-technical users, Octoparse simplifies data scraping with its visual interface.
Features:
- Cloud-based storage and scheduling.
- Pre-set templates for popular websites.
- Handles dynamic content.
Pros:
- Beginner-friendly interface.
- Affordable pricing plans.
- Handles both static and dynamic websites.
Cons:
- Limited customization for advanced projects.
Best For: Beginners or small businesses needing straightforward data extraction.
4. Web Scraper.io
Overview:
Web Scraper.io is a browser extension offering free and premium plans for various scraping needs.
Features:
- Point-and-click interface.
- Handles basic and small-scale tasks.
Pros:
- Free version available.
- Simple and fast for small projects.
Cons:
- Limited scalability.
- Paid plans are required for advanced features.
Best For: Entry-level users performing basic tasks.
5. ParseHub
Overview:
ParseHub is a visual scraping tool that supports complex websites with JavaScript and AJAX.
Features:
- Cloud-based processing.
- Scheduler for recurring tasks.
Pros:
- Ideal for dynamic content.
- Free plan for basic use.
Cons:
- Slower for large-scale tasks.
Best For: Businesses needing to scrape interactive or JavaScript-heavy websites.
What Do You Need to Know for Web Scraping?

Understanding Website Structures
Websites use HTML and JavaScript to present content. Familiarizing yourself with these elements can help you target the data effectively.
Legal and Ethical Considerations
Scraping should comply with website terms of service and data protection laws like GDPR. Always seek permission when required.
Tools and Proxies
Using proxies can prevent IP blocking during large-scale scraping. Many tools, like Scrapy, offer built-in proxy support.
Output Formats
Decide how you’ll use the data and choose a tool that supports your desired format, such as CSV or JSON.
What Is the Best Way to Scrape Data from Websites?
- Tailored Datasets: Use platforms like EasyData for eCommerce insights.
- Custom Projects: Scrapy is excellent for developers needing full control.
- Beginner-Friendly: Octoparse and Web Scraper.io simplify the process for non-developers.
- Small-Scale Tasks: Web Scraper.io is ideal for quick, simple projects.
Is Web Scraper.io Free?
Yes, Web Scraper.io offers a free version, perfect for basic tasks. However, upgrading to a premium plan unlocks advanced features like cloud storage and scheduling.
Conclusion
Web scraping is a powerful tool for unlocking valuable insights from online data. From beginner-friendly platforms like Octoparse to advanced solutions like Scrapy, there’s a tool for every need.
For businesses seeking tailored, high-quality datasets, Easy Data offers unparalleled value. Ready to optimize your web scraping process? Book a demo with EasyData today and take your data strategy to the next level!


Leave a Reply